Poker Cashouts Delayed for US Players
Friday, February 29th, 2008Many players have been experiencing delays in receiving funds via “check by courier” from poker rooms. This is explained by the U.S. anti-gaming legislation which restricts the amount of checks that can be processed daily by 3rd party check processors. In one letter from a poker room, the customer service response indicates that it currently takes approximately 20 business days for a player to receive a check by courier. A payout back log is continuing to be created, because they can only send out so many checks at a time. This backlog is not going to be alleviated in the near future until they find a way around the restrictive rules set up by the U.S. anti-gaming legislation or the law is changed. Many players are changing to the newest preferred method of deposit and cash out through the use of Instant eChecks. This method is an electronic transaction which acts like a check except it is all done electronically. To use Instant eChecks, all you need is your routing number and account number which you enter into field entries on the Instant eCheck page at your preferred poker room. Deposits occur instantly, while cash outs take a few days. On both cases, Instant eChecks are faster than any other method available for US players. Currently there are only two rooms which offer this option; they are Full Tilt Poker and Poker Stars. Actual response from a “Unnamed Poker Room” Customer Service. The name has been removed to prevent readers from associating this problem only to one poker room.
Thank you for contacting “Unnamed Poker Room” Customer Service.
Upon reviewing your account, we see your $5000 payout request was processed on June 7, 2007 via Check By Courier. Please note with Check By Courier, it takes approximately 20 business days to arrive. We have learned that due to the U.S. anti-gaming legislation, our third party processor is restricted in terms of the number of checks that they can process per day. Therefore, they are currently experiencing delays in sending checks to our clients. Please note that these delays have affected a large number of our clients. While we are doing everything we can, these payouts are being sent out by the processor in a more gradual fashion than we’re used to. You will be receiving your payout but at this moment we cannot project when with any degree of accuracy. Once we are on top of our current backlog, we expect to be back to the speedy payout system that has earned our company one of the best reputations in this industry.
